如何配置Shadowsocks:详细指南

Shadowsocks是一种流行的代理工具,旨在帮助用户绕过互联网审查并保护他们的隐私。通过配置Shadowsocks,用户能够安全地访问被限制的网站和服务。在本指南中,我们将详细介绍如何配置Shadowsocks,包括安装步骤、配置文件的设置以及常见问题解答。

目录

Shadowsocks简介

Shadowsocks是一种轻量级的代理工具,能够实现安全高效的互联网连接。其主要功能包括:

  • 数据加密:保护用户的上网数据不被窃取。
  • 隐藏真实IP地址:使用户在上网时更加匿名。
  • 绕过地理限制:访问被地域限制的网站和服务。

如何安装Shadowsocks

安装Shadowsocks相对简单,下面是具体步骤:

  1. 选择合适的Shadowsocks客户端:根据你的操作系统选择对应的Shadowsocks客户端。常用的有Windows、macOS、Linux、Android和iOS版本。
  2. 下载并安装客户端:前往Shadowsocks官方网站下载适合你的系统的版本,并进行安装。
  3. 启动Shadowsocks客户端:安装完成后,启动客户端程序,准备进行配置。

Shadowsocks配置文件

在启动Shadowsocks客户端后,你需要配置相应的服务器信息,以便成功连接到Shadowsocks代理。以下是配置文件的具体设置:

1. 添加服务器信息

  • 服务器地址:填写你所购买的Shadowsocks服务器的IP地址。
  • 服务器端口:填写该服务器对应的端口号。
  • 密码:填写你为该服务器设置的密码。
  • 加密方式:选择一种加密方式,常用的有aes-256-gcmchacha20-ietf等。

2. 配置代理模式

  • 全局代理:所有流量通过Shadowsocks代理,适合需要全局访问的用户。
  • 自动代理模式:根据网站地址自动选择代理,适合一般用户使用。
  • 绕过局域网地址:仅对特定网址或IP进行代理,其他不走代理,适合需要同时使用局域网资源的用户。

3. 保存配置并连接

完成以上配置后,点击“保存”并启动连接,Shadowsocks将会尝试连接到所设置的服务器。

常见问题解答

Q1: 如何解决Shadowsocks连接失败的问题?

  • 确保输入的服务器地址、端口、密码等信息准确无误。
  • 检查防火墙设置,确保Shadowsocks的连接未被阻止。
  • 尝试更换加密方式,某些加密方式在特定网络环境下可能会导致连接问题。

Q2: 使用Shadowsocks会影响网络速度吗?

  • 一般情况下,Shadowsocks不会明显影响网络速度,但具体速度还会受制于所连接的服务器质量和网络状况。
  • 为了获得更好的体验,建议选择稳定性好、速度快的服务器。

Q3: Shadowsocks是否安全?

  • Shadowsocks本身提供加密传输,能在一定程度上保护用户数据隐私。
  • 但是,仍需谨慎处理个人敏感信息,避免在不安全的网站输入重要信息。

Q4: 如何测试Shadowsocks的连接是否成功?

  • 连接成功后,尝试访问被限制的网站。如果可以顺利访问,说明连接成功。
  • 可以使用在线工具或服务检查自己的IP地址是否发生变化,以确认是否通过Shadowsocks代理。

Q5: Shadowsocks适合哪些人使用?

  • 需要访问被封锁网站的用户。
  • 注重网络安全和隐私的用户。
  • 在不同国家和地区需要频繁切换网络环境的用户。

结论

通过本文的详细指导,相信您已经掌握了如何配置Shadowsocks。根据您的具体需求选择合适的配置和服务器,以确保安全、高效地访问互联网。希望这篇文章能够帮助您更好地使用Shadowsocks,享受畅通无阻的网络体验!

正文完